Why Choose the Danfoss 137X3482 iC7-Automation Frequency Converter?
The Danfoss 137X3482 is a high-power iC7-Automation frequency converter designed for demanding industrial motor control, process automation and engineered drive systems. As part of the advanced Danfoss iC7-Automation drive platform, it provides dependable performance, flexible communication and efficient control of large three-phase AC motors.
This air-cooled variable frequency drive is engineered for applications where robust motor control, integrated safety and cabinet-ready protection are essential. Its IP54 / UL Type 12 enclosure provides enhanced protection for industrial environments, while its modular iC7 architecture supports integration into modern automation and control systems.
With a rated current of 1260 A, a three-phase 380-500 V AC supply and Modbus TCP communication, the Danfoss 137X3482 is suitable for large conveyors, pumps, fans, compressors, process machinery and heavy-duty production equipment. The drive’s OPX20 control panel and standard I/O support convenient commissioning, monitoring and machine integration.

High-Power Motor Control for Industrial Systems
Frequency converters such as the Danfoss 137X3482 regulate motor speed by controlling output voltage and frequency. This enables smoother starting and stopping, improved process accuracy, reduced mechanical stress and better energy performance across demanding industrial applications.
The iC7-Automation platform is designed for modern industrial control environments, offering scalable drive architecture, integrated safety and flexible connectivity. With Modbus TCP communication, this drive can be integrated into PLC, SCADA and plant-wide automation systems for reliable monitoring and control.
